Adoption: From Cypherpunks to Nation States
In Bitcoin’s infancy (2009–2013), it was the domain of cryptographers, libertarians, and tech hobbyists. Few saw its potential as a financial revolution. But as more people joined the network, the benefits multiplied—a phenomenon described by Metcalfe’s Law, which holds that the value of a network grows with the square of its number of users.
Between 2013 and 2020, adoption expanded to retail investors, developers, businesses, and fintech platforms. And by the early 2020s, the curve steepened: institutions like Tesla, BlackRock, and Fidelity entered the scene. Even nation-states, such as El Salvador, began holding Bitcoin in treasury and promoting it as legal tender.
The power curve had fully kicked in.

Hash Rate: The Arms Race of Network Security
Bitcoin’s hash rate—a measure of its security and mining power—has followed the same arc. What began as a hobbyist experiment using home computers now involves industrial-scale mining operations with purpose-built hardware (ASICs). Each leap in technology increased security and pushed the hash rate exponentially higher.
This growth not only secures the network but also signals confidence: miners wouldn’t pour resources into a dying asset. The rising hash rate is a vote of faith in Bitcoin’s longevity.
The Lindy Effect: Time Is on Bitcoin’s Side
Bitcoin also benefits from something called the Lindy Effect—a concept suggesting that the longer a technology or idea survives, the more likely it is to endure. This is another feature of power-law growth: systems that survive their infancy can scale rapidly and become incredibly resilient.
Bitcoin, having survived attacks, bans, skepticism, and media cycles, has crossed the Lindy threshold. Every year it remains functional, secure, and adopted, the probability of its continued success increases.
